Develop and demonstrate agility, balance, and coordination.
Improve spatial awareness and body control during dynamic movement.
Enhance cardiovascular endurance through continuous movement.
Follow multi-step instructions with attention and focus.
Work collaboratively in team settings, showing fair play and cooperation.
Demonstrate quick decision-making and problem-solving under time pressure.
This fun and active game involves students picking up colored cones or small objects from one point and dropping them at another, focusing on agility, coordination, speed, and decision-making. It can also be adapted to reinforce teamwork or cognitive skills like color recognition or counting.
Place cones or markers in two zones: a Start Zone (with cones) and a Drop Zone (empty).
You can use different colors to add complexity (e.g., drop red cones in red circles)
On the whistle, students run from the Start Zone, pick up one cone, and drop it in the Drop Zone.
Return to pick up the next one.
Can be played individually or in relay teams.
Add obstacles or a dribbling task (e.g., using a racket and ball).
Use a timer for speed-based competition.
Include cognitive tasks, like solving a math problem before picking a cone.
